Windows 下快速删除大量文件的办法
本来觉得这么一件小事,没必要写个博客,不过搜了好多地方,竟然没有找到很好的解决方法,所以只好不走寻常路了。
今天遇到这么一个问题:在学习用卷积神经网络进行特征和提取的时候,准备实验其中一个Demo,主要是进行猫狗图片识别,于是下载了一个包含猫狗图片的压缩包数据集。解压之后占用的磁盘空间并不大,也就几百兆的样子,但是图片的数目很多,解压后的文件夹中的文件有好几万的图片。解压虽然容易,但是要删除解压后的文件夹却把我难住了。
我试用过 shift + Del 的组合,然后Windows计算了一遍文件大小以后,开始慢慢删除并让我等一个小时,我一愣,what the f**k? 于是果断放弃这种方法。
网上也有说用 rmdir path /S /Q,或者是在命令行先 del,然后 rmdir,这样效果比直接 rmdir 要快。我也试用了一下,然后在 cmd 活活卡了半天,虽然这个时候对应目录下的文件也在慢慢被删除,但是着实没让我满意多少。
我甚至还下载并安装了cygwin,据说这个可以让你在 Windows 系统中使用 Linux 的相关命令,我脑袋灵光一现,那我岂不是就可以使用 rm -rf path 这类“惊天地,泣鬼神”的命令了,心里一阵狂喜,然后花了半个多小时下载并安装 cygwin,配置好环境变量,开始使用 rm -rf 去删除我的文件夹,然鹅!!!哎,说多了都是泪。
好吧,该我放大招了:首先,如果你是在Windows系统下,而且想要快速删除某个包含大量文件的文件夹,那么,请不要吝啬,用一个U盘做一个启动盘,用大白菜、电脑店之类的都可以,这个无所谓;然后插上启动盘,重启电脑,进入BIOS,随后进入winPE系统,主要是下面这个界面,因为这个时候,电脑是几乎是没什么防御的,不会进行文件保护的检查之类;当然,这个桌面和你正常启动进入Windows的桌面是不一样的,你得通过C盘的 C:\Users\Administrator\Desktop 路径进入桌面,如果你那个包含大量文件的文件夹在其他位置,那你通过文件系统找到就好了,然后正常 选中->右击->删除,行云流水,一气呵成;然后拔掉启动盘,重启电脑,正常启动 Windows 进入桌面,这时候你删除的那个文件夹就不见了。
Windows 下快速删除大量文件的办法相关推荐
- Windows下批量删除旧文件、清除缓存文件、解救C盘、拒绝C盘爆炸
Windows下批量删除旧文件.清除缓存文件.解救C盘.拒绝C盘爆炸 目录 Windows下批量删除旧文件.清除缓存文件.解救C盘.拒绝C盘爆炸 #删除旧文件1 #删除旧文件2 #删除旧文件1 rem ...
- 使用Python批量删除windows下特定目录的N天前的旧文件实战:Windows下批量删除旧文件、清除缓存文件、解救C盘、拒绝C盘爆炸
使用Python批量删除windows下特定目录的N天前的旧文件实战:Windows下批量删除旧文件.清除缓存文件.解救C盘.拒绝C盘爆炸 目录
- windows下快速创建大文件
windows下快速创建大文件 F:/>fsutil file createnew wu 20480000000 已创建文件 F:/wu 也可以使用API SetEndOfFile
- Windows下快速获取一个文件夹下所有文件的名称列表
Windows下快速获取一个文件夹下所有文件的名称列表 进入windows终端:win+R 输入cmd,回车 使用cd命令进入到目标文件夹.例如: 先进入D盘,输入d: 回车, 然后 cd openc ...
- Linux下快速删除大量文件/文件夹方法--rsync
假如你要在linux下删除大量文件,比如100万.1000万,像/var/spool/clientmqueue/的mail邮件, 像/usr/local/nginx/proxy_temp的nginx缓 ...
- Windows下快速删除上万个文件和子目录
为什么会慢 如果直接在Windows文件管理器里删除的话(通过菜单或者键盘Del或者Shift+Del),删除这个数量的文件需要大概10几分钟,具体根据文件数量目录层次不同耗时不同.这么慢是因为在删除 ...
- Linux下快速删除大量文件/文件夹方法
一.场景描述 假如你要在linux下删除大量文件,比如100万.1000万,像/var/spool/clientmqueue/的mail邮件, 像/usr/local/nginx/proxy_temp ...
- linux快速删除60万文件,Linux下快速删除大量文件
rsync --delete-before -d /tmp/empty/ /the/folder/you/want/delete/ 不要忘记文件夹后的"/" 附: rsync的跟删 ...
- Windows下批量删除空文件夹
将以下代码通过文本文件复制粘 贴过去到文本文件,并将扩展名改成cmd @echo offCd /d %~dp0If not "%1" == "" cd /d % ...
- windows下递归删除指定文件和文件夹
//删除文件del *.后缀 /s//删除文件夹for /r 目录 %a in (文件夹名\) do @if exist "%a" rd /s/q "%a" 转 ...
最新文章
- 2022-2028年中国再生金属行业投资分析及前景预测报告
- bzoj 3875: [Ahoi2014Jsoi2014]骑士游戏【dp+spfa】
- 【深度学习】CUDA 和 TensorRT 博客搜集
- Python学习笔记:输入和输出
- 入网许可证_入网许可证怎么办理,申请流程
- 如何使用Java创建AWS Lambda函数
- Linux本地yum源配置以及使用yum源安装各种应用程序
- mysql中union 查询
- 大数据平台在分布式服务中的应用
- jQuery 仿写京东轮播广告图
- spring源码-第三个后置处理器
- Spring Cloud入门五 hystrix
- 为什么我用腾讯会议录屏没声音?教你一招搞定!
- 基于MODBUS总线的变频调速系统设计与实现
- STM32芯片无法下载 芯片锁死 M3错误的一种解决方案
- 局域网服务器ie浏览器文件传输慢,局域网内打开IE浏览器很久才显示主页,慢的原因及解决方法...
- Java -- SQL注入
- qgis 图片_QGIS简介
- python课后题答案董付国_python习题01——董付国学习系列
- Golang 027. 佩尔数列Pell(n)